One of the primary issues that basement window services address is water intrusion. Leaking or improperly sealed windows can lead to moisture buildup, which may cause mold growth, wood rot, or damage to belongings stored in the basement. Additionally, damaged or broken windows can compromise security, making it easier for intruders to gain access. By upgrading or repairing basement windows, property owners can mitigate these problems, helping to maintain a dry, secure, and healthy basement environment.

The overview below groups typical Basement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Scott County,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a new basement window 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material. For example, standard egress windows may cost around $500, while larger or custom options could be more expensive.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ing an existing basement window usually falls between $250 and $700 per window. Costs vary based on the window type and whether framing or foundation work is needed, with common prices around $400 for standard replacements.
Repair Pricing - Repair services for basement windows often range from $150 to $500, depending on the extent of damage. Minor fixes like sealing or hardware replacement are on the lower end, while frame or glass repairs tend to be at the higher end.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include removing old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, or customizing windows for specific basement conditions. These costs vary based on project scope and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
